Road cycling around Chaunay, located in the Vienne department of the Nouvelle-Aquitaine region in western France, offers a network of routes through agricultural landscapes and riverine scenery. The terrain is generally flat to gently rolling, characterized by open farmlands and watercourses. This area provides diverse options for road cyclists seeking routes with minimal traffic, ranging from shorter loops to longer journeys.

Small city of character and stage on the Way of Saint Jacques de Compostelle, Charroux has a lot of charm which make it a pleasant stage. To see: the Saint Sauveur Abbey and its Charlemagne Tower, the medieval Halles of the 16th century and the pretty little streets.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many no-traffic road cycling routes are available around Chaunay?

There are over 40 dedicated no-traffic road cycling routes around Chaunay, offering a variety of distances and elevations. These routes are specifically designed for road bikes, ensuring a smooth and enjoyable ride through the region's quiet landscapes.

What kind of terrain can I expect on no-traffic road cycling routes near Chaunay?

The terrain around Chaunay is generally flat to gently rolling, characterized by picturesque agricultural landscapes and occasional riverine scenery. Most routes feature paved surfaces, making them ideal for road cycling. While there are no difficult routes, you'll find a good mix of easy and moderate options to suit different fitness levels.

Are there any easy no-traffic road cycling routes suitable for beginners or a relaxed ride?

Yes, there are nearly 20 easy no-traffic road cycling routes around Chaunay. For a pleasant and less strenuous ride, consider the Belfry loop from Saint-Saviol, which covers about 43 km with a modest 178 meters of ascent. Another great option is the Bois de la Cure loop from Champagné-le-Sec, a shorter 30 km route with only 98 meters of elevation gain.

What are some longer or more challenging no-traffic road cycling routes in the Chaunay area?

For those seeking a longer ride, there are over 20 moderate no-traffic routes. The Belfry – Ruffec Town Hall loop from Saint-Saviol is a good choice, spanning over 56 km with 318 meters of ascent. Another moderate option is the Charroux Abbey Tower – Charroux loop from Saint-Saviol, which is just under 50 km with 225 meters of climbing.

What kind of landmarks or points of interest can I see along the no-traffic road cycling routes?

While cycling the no-traffic routes, you'll primarily enjoy the serene agricultural landscapes and riverine views. The broader region offers historical and cultural points of interest such as Romanesque churches in nearby towns like Melle, Civray, and Charroux, and historic sites like the Chateau de Cherveux. Is public transport available to access the no-traffic road cycling routes near Chaunay?

While Chaunay is a smaller commune, public transport options might be limited directly to the start points of all routes. It's advisable to check regional bus services or train connections to larger nearby towns like Ruffec or Civray, and then cycle to your desired route starting point. Having your own vehicle often provides the most flexibility for accessing these routes.

Where can I find parking for no-traffic road cycling routes in Chaunay?

Parking is generally available in the centers of Chaunay and surrounding villages like Saint-Saviol, Pliboux, or Champagné-le-Sec, which serve as common starting points for many routes. Look for public parking areas within these communes, often near churches or town halls. Parking is typically free and accessible.
